Broken Window Glass

Broken window glass is a regular issue for homeowners. If you have glass broken in your home, it is best to have it repaired whenever you can. This will ensure that your home is safe and secure and that it is not susceptible to undesirable elements such as cold, heat, or water.

The first step is to take all broken glass from the frame of the window and do this using a putty knife pliers or a screwdriver with a thin head. Make sure to wear safety glasses and thick gloves while you work in order to not harm the wood using the tools as you remove the glazing compound or old glass points.

After you have removed the old glass prepare the frame for new glass. This can be accomplished using an aluminum frame or a wood frame. It could involve cleaning the l-shaped grooves in your frame, sanding them to unfinished wood, and sealing them with the clear or linseed oil.

Next, measure the width and the height of the opening in the window. Also, measure the thickness of the glass. These measurements will be used to purchase an entirely new piece of glass that will fit into the space. You should choose the glass that is slightly smaller than the opening so that it can fit inside the frame.

You can cut a piece of glass to the exact dimension you require and then be able to temper it. However, this may require some experience and could take longer than a simple repair.

To replace the window repairs near me glass, you will require a new set of glazier's points as well as putty made by glaziers. This will bond the glass to the frame and aid in making it to stay in place after it is set.

doorpanels-300x200.jpgAfter applying the glazier’s putty, press the glazier’s points into your frame at six inches. Make sure that they are well inserted into the putty to ensure that the glass stays in place. You should also apply a line of silicone caulk around the back edge of the frame, to help hold the glass in place and prevent any leakage or air leakage that can occur when you place it in the frame.
